Witryna29 kwi 2024 · The works of the poet had been collected in one single anthology named The Leaves of Grass. In his collection, Whitman touched upon the important problems of the American society and mankind as a whole. The book embodied the philosophical views of the author reflecting his emotional stance and world perception. He wrote in free verse, relying … WitrynaThe Beauty of the Individual. Throughout his poetry, Whitman praised the individual. He imagined a democratic nation as a unified whole composed of unique but equal individuals. “Song of Myself” opens in a triumphant paean to the individual: “I celebrate myself, and sing myself” ( 1 ).
